Research Fellow at the Department of Interpreting and Translation, she carries out her activities in the field of institutional multimedia communication in foreign languages. Specifically, she is responsible for managing the University's terminological database, coordinating the Translation Service, and providing linguistic consultancy and translation of texts for the Central Administration and University Governance.
Education
She graduated in Intercultural Language Mediation from the University of Bologna in 2016, and went on to earn a Master's degree in Specialized Translation and Interpreting from the University of Trieste in 2019. In 2023, she completed a first-level Master's in Food History and Culture at the University of Bologna.

Academic Career
After gaining experience as a freelance translator and linguistic consultant, she has been a Research Fellow at the Department of Interpreting and Translation at the University of Bologna since 2022. Her activities take place within the International Relations Strategy Support Unit (SSRD – Executive support services).
